Abstract

The invention discloses a multi-SIM chip mobile phone card base, and relates to the field of smart card manufacture. The invention aims to mainly solve the problem of how to fulfill actual using demands of users for single-number multi-card and to solve the problems of a waste of single-chip SIM products and inadequate environmental protection of the products and the like. The multi-SIM chip mobile phone card base provided by the invention has four chips thereon which are a standard SIM chip, a mini-SIM chip, a NANO-SIM chip and an NFCnano-SIM chip.

Description

A kind of Mobile phone card card base of many SIM chip
Technical field
The present invention relates to physical field and smart card manufacturing technology, particularly relate to the Mobile phone card manufacture method of a kind of many SIM chip.
Background technology
Fast development along with communications field 3G, 4G technology, the utilization amount of SIM is very huge, often it is only the consumption that makes in commercial communication industry and crosses hundred million, and traditional SIM is one chip of encapsulation on a card base, lesser calorie is broken down after buying SIM by client, inserting in mobile phone and use, card base remainder is discarded, and therefore causes very big waste to the utilization rate of card base is not high.
But, modern society domestic and international client in a large number is due to the difference of mobile phone model or mobile equipment, SIM contains standard SIM card, mini-SIM card, NANO-SIM card, NFC-SIM card etc. model, and operator starts to provide for client to block No. one more, the business such as online personality card, result in user to block No. one more, and it is that different types of card has had very big demand, owing to the manufacturing cost of SIM is very cheap, even than individually, the different adaptive cutting ferrules of making are also low, so operator has purchased different types of SIM, based on the demand from reduction cost and environmental protection, it is proposed that encapsulate universal class type SIM chip on the card base of a Mobile phone card.
Summary of the invention
It is an object of the invention to provide the Mobile phone card card base of a kind of many SIM chip, mainly solve the problems such as the actually used demand of many cards of present user, and product more environmental protection, it is provided that the multi-chip SIM encapsulation production technology of automatization.
The present invention is achieved in that by the following technical solutions.
When encapsulating traditional single-chip standard SIM card, follow-up encapsulation mini-SIM chip, NANO-SIM chip, NFCnano-SIM chip successively, amount on a card base, encapsulate 4 pieces of SIM chip.
Actual production is used the antifriction encapsulation technology in card face, uses air cushion isolation, make multi-chip SIM be physically separated in the course of processing, it is prevented that the friction between chip and card body, cause wafer damage and the reduction of card face quality.
Use multi-chip test technology that test equipment is transformed, chip testing track newly increases one group of multi-direction measuring head, it is possible to carry out two-way chip testing, test 2 chip blocks simultaneously, improve testing efficiency 45%.
Simultaneously in milling and chip package stage, increase by one group of multidirectional milling module and package module respectively, improve production efficiency.
Additionally, at the vacant place of card base, set up heat-sensitive erasable formula signature strip, it is possible to allow operator print the information such as SIM card number, password, it is ensured that card base is after SIM chip is in vitro, still available, reduces cost waste.
The present invention successfully provides the Mobile phone card card base of a kind of many SIM chip, total standard SIM chip, mini-SIM chip, NANO-SIM chip, NFCnano-SIM chip on this card base, totally 4 kinds of chips, relatively costly due to NFC, the NFCnano-SIM chip of minimum volume is only provided, as needed extension, cutting ferrule can be installed additional, meet the demand that mobile phone or mobile device user block No. more, apply more.
Detailed description of the invention
The present invention is further illustrated below in conjunction with instantiation.
A kind of Mobile phone card card base of many SIM chip.
The first step, printing, in the way of front printing or mirror image printing, required printing surface is printed in PVC material.
Second step, composite, adopt the material of described front printing, the outer layer at two-layer printing surface respectively covers layer of transparent film, is filled with one to three layers encapsulant layer according to actual needs between two-layer printing surface.
Adopt the material of described minute surface printing, between two-layer printing surface, be filled with one to three layers packed layer material, be used for filling printing surface bottom.
3rd step, lamination, by described composite, to send into laminating apparatus and carry out lamination, set the temperature of different materials bonding needs, appropriateness, pressure, gained part is for open into card material greatly.
4th step, die-cut, the big card material of opening into of lamination gained to be sent into die cutting device, punches out the card of conformance with standard or actual demand, gained is card base.
5th step, chip gum, in Chip carrier band, each row is packaged with multiple chip, simultaneously, chip back is provided with package adhesive tape, impacts to meet the pad pasting of die size by cross cutting corresponding chip back position on adhesive tape, passes through abutted equipment simultaneously, pad pasting is sticked in chip back, completes chip on carrier band, encapsulate gum.
6th step, milling, the card base of die-cut gained is put into milling equipment, the physical parameter of corresponding chip, polish dead slot.
7th step, chip package, described chip is done physical isolation by air cushion, send into package interface, insert in described dead slot, through hot pressing with cold pressing, enable multi-chip test simultaneously, newly increasing one group of multi-direction measuring head on chip testing track, carry out two-way chip testing, finally encapsulation is firmly.
